The principle of operation of the refrigerator: why it does not work constantly
The main task of the refrigerator is to maintain a stable temperature inside the chambers (usually from +2°C to +8°C in the main compartment and about -18°C in the freezer). For this purpose, compressor is used - the “heart” of the unit, which pumps refrigerant (freon) through a system of tubes. Here's what happens in each cycle:
- Turning on the compressor: when the temperature rises above the set one (for example, after opening the door), the thermostat is activated or an electronic sensor, starting the motor.
- Active cooling: the compressor compresses freon, it condenses in the condenser (grid on the back wall), giving off heat, and then evaporates in the evaporator (inside the refrigerator), taking heat from the chambers.
- Shutdown: when the temperature reaches the desired value, the thermostat opens the circuit and the compressor stops.
- Pause: the refrigerator “rests” until the temperature begins to rise again.
This process is repeated dozens of times a day. Modern models with inverter compressors (for example, LG Inverter Linear or Samsung Digital Inverter) operate almost continuously, but with variable power - they smoothly regulate speed instead of abrupt on/off.
How long does the refrigerator work and turn off: standards for different models
Working and resting time depends on many factors: compressor type, the load of the chambers, the room temperature, the condition of the seals and even the brand of the refrigerator. However, there are average indicators that you can focus on:
| Refrigerator type | Compressor operating time | Off time (pause) | Examples models |
|---|---|---|---|
| Conventional (linear compressor) | 8–15 minutes | 15–30 minutes | Atlant MHM-170, Indesit DF 4200 |
| Inverter | Works almost constantly, but with reduced power | Short pauses (1–5 minutes) or absent | LG GA-B409SLQZ, Samsung RB-30 J3200 |
| No Frost system | 10–20 minutes | 20–40 minutes | Bosch KGN39VL35, Electrolux ENN 2853 |
| Single-chamber (small volume) | 5–10 minutes | 10–20 minutes | Biryusa 106, Pozis FS-100 |
Important: these figures are relevant for normal operating conditions the temperature in the room +20...+25°C, the door opens no more than 5-6 times per hour, the seals are airtight. If the refrigerator is located next to the stove or in the sun, the cycles will be shorter and pauses less frequent.
What determines the duration of the cycles: 7 key factors
If your refrigerator begins to work longer or, conversely, turns off too quickly, the reasons may lie in the following:
- 🌡️ Room temperature: the hotter it is in the kitchen, the more often the compressor turns on. When
+30°Cin the room, the operating time can increase by 1.5–2 times. - 🚪 Frequency of door opening: each opening lets in warm air. If you look into the refrigerator every 10 minutes, it simply does not have time to “rest.”
- 🍗 Number of products: an overloaded refrigerator takes longer to cool. Especially if you put hot food (this is strictly prohibited!).
- ❄️ Mode frost: functions like
Super FreezeorFast Coolmake the compressor work without stopping for up to an hour. - 🔧 Condition of the seal: if the rubber on the door is cracked, warm air constantly penetrates into the chamber, and the refrigerator works almost without turning off.
- ⚙️ Refrigerant type: modern freons (for example,
R600aorR134a) are more efficient than older ones, so cycles may be shorter. - 📱 Electronic control: models with a display (for example, Samsung Family Hub) may have adaptive algorithms that change cycles depending on use.
Why does a new refrigerator last longer than an old one?
Old models (manufactured before 2010) often had less efficient thermal insulation and compressors with a fixed power. Modern refrigerators are equipped with improved seals, multi-layer walls and inverter motors that spend less energy maintaining the temperature. For example, Atlant 2023 with the same dimensions it can work 30% less often than the 2005 model.
How to check if your refrigerator is working properly: step-by-step instructions
If you are confused about how often it turns on or the unit turns off, perform simple diagnostics:
Make sure that the room temperature is not higher than +25°C|
Disable the modes Super Cool or Super Freeze|
Do not open the door for 2 hours|
Note the operating time of the compressor (from switching on to switching off)|
Note the pause time (from switching off to the next switching on)|
Repeat the measurements 3 times and average the result|
Compare with the norms for your model (see table above)
-->
Example: if your Indesit DF 5201 works for 20 minutes and rests for 10, this is not normal (it should be the other way around). But for LG DoorCooling+ with an inverter compressor, continuous operation for 1-2 hours may be normal.
⚠️ Attention: if the refrigerator operates without stopping for more than 4-6 hours (even in the heat), this is a sign of a malfunction. Possible causes: freon leak, thermostat failure, or clogged capillary tube. In this case, professional diagnostics are required.
Frequent faults that affect operating cycles
If the operating or shutdown time deviates greatly from the norm, the following faults may be to blame:
| Symptom | Possible cause | What to do |
|---|---|---|
| Works almost without turning off | Thermostat is faulty, freon leak, seal wear | Check the seal, call a technician for diagnostics |
| Shuts down too quickly (1-2 minutes) | Failure of the start relay, compressor malfunction | Replacement of the relay or compressor is required |
| Cycles have become shorter, but the temperature is normal | The condenser is dirty (dust on the grill at the back) | Clean the condenser with a vacuum cleaner or brush |
| The compressor does not turn on at all | The relay is burned out, the control board is faulty | Immediately disconnect from the network and call a technician |
Please note: some faults (for example, freon leak) are not always obvious. The refrigerator may outwardly work “as usual”, but at the same time it does not freeze well. If you notice that food is deteriorating faster, and ice is building up on the back wall, this is a reason to check.
⚠️ Attention: never try to repair the compressor or refill freon yourself! This requires special equipment and certification. Incorrect actions can lead to an explosion or gas leak.
Inverter compressors: why they work differently
Traditional refrigerators use compressors that turn on at full power and turn off completely. Inverter models (for example, LG Inverter Linear, Samsung Digital Inverter, Hitachi Inverter) work on a different principle:
- 🔄 They smoothly regulate power depending on needs, and do not “turn on and off.”
- ⚡ They consume on 20–30% less electricity.
- 🔇 They operate more quietly (noise level is up to
38 dBversus42–45 dBat conventional ones). - ⏳ They have an increased resource (up to 20 years versus 10–15 for linear compressors).
Because of this, it may seem that the inverter refrigerator “does not turn off.” In fact, it simply works at minimum power, maintaining the temperature without sudden changes. For example, LG GA-B489YDQZ in normal mode it can “hum” almost continuously, but at the same time consume only 0.8–1 kWh/day.
How to extend the life of a refrigerator: tips for optimizing cycles
To ensure that your refrigerator works efficiently and breaks down less often, follow these recommendations:
- 🧊 Do not put hot foods: let food cool to room temperature before put them in the refrigerator.
- 🌡️ Maintain the optimal temperature:
+4°Cfor the main chamber and-18°Cfor the freezer. Lower values make the compressor work longer. - 🧽 Defrost regularly (if there is no No Frost): ice on the walls worsens heat transfer and increases the load on the motor.
- 🔌 Do not connect through extension cords: voltage surges reduce the life of the compressor. Use a surge protector.
- 🧴 Clean the condenser: dust on the rear grille impairs heat transfer, causing the refrigerator to work longer.
Modern models (for example, Bosch KAN92VI30 or Liebherr CP 4023) are equipped with self-diagnosis systems that can signal problems by changing operating cycles. If your refrigerator suddenly starts turning on more often, check if errors appear on the display (for example, E1, F2 etc.).
⚠️ Attention: if you live in a region with a hot climate (for example, Krasnodar Territory, Crimea), pay attention to models with tropical compressor (for example, Atlant XM-6026-080). They are designed to operate at temperatures up to +43°C and have enhanced thermal insulation.
FAQ: Frequently asked questions about refrigerator operating cycles
Why does a new refrigerator work without stopping for the first day?
This is normal! When you first turn on the refrigerator, you need to cool all surfaces and food. Typically, continuous operation lasts from 2 to 8 hours (depending on the model and volume). After this, the cycles return to normal. If after 24 hours the compressor still does not turn off, check whether the temperature is set correctly and whether the door is sealed.
Is it possible to turn off the refrigerator at night to save electricity?
No, you should not do this. Each on/off cycle is stressful for the compressor. In addition, the food will have time to heat up overnight, and in the morning the refrigerator will have to work in increased mode, spending more energy than saved. An exception is if you are leaving for a long time (more than 2 weeks) and the refrigerator is empty.
What to do if the refrigerator turns off too quickly (after 1-2 minutes)?
This is a sign of a malfunction start relay or compressor. Possible reasons:
- The relay “sticks” and does not hold contacts.
- Interturn short circuit in the compressor winding.
- Low voltage in the network (less than
190 V).
Solution: disconnect the refrigerator from the network and call a technician. Self-repair can aggravate the breakdown.
How does the No Frost function affect operating cycles?
The system prevents the formation of ice due to forced air circulation (fan). Because of this, the compressor can work a little longer than in drip models, but the cycles remain stable. Why did the refrigerator begin to work longer after moving?
Probable reasons:
- The position of the refrigerator has been disturbed (it stands unevenly, which leads to incorrect refrigerant circulation).
- The temperature in the new room has increased (for example, a kitchen on the sunny side).
- During transportation, the freon tubes or the door seal were damaged.
Solution: check whether the refrigerator is level (use a level) and let it work for 1-2 days. If the problem persists, call a specialist.
